#e8a313 Conversion Table

HEX Triplet E8, A3, 13
RGB Decimal 232, 163, 19
RGB Octal 350, 243, 23
RGB Percent 91%, 63.9%, 7.5%
RGB Binary 11101000, 10100011, 10011
CMY 0.090, 0.361, 0.925
CMYK 0, 30, 92, 9

Color spaces of #E8A313 Gamboge - RGB(232, 163, 19)

HSV (or HSB) 41°, 92°, 91°
HSL 41°, 85°, 49°
Web Safe #ff9900
XYZ 46.493, 43.397, 6.542
CIE-Lab 71.824, 15.412, 73.086
xyY 0.482, 0.450, 43.397
Decimal 15246099

What is the C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) color model of #e8a313?

In the C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#e8a313 is composed of 0% Cyan, 30% Magenta, 92% Yellow, and 9% Black. In this CMYK breakdown, the Cyan component at 0% influences the coolness or green-blue aspects of the color, whereas the 30% of Magenta contributes to the red-purple qualities. The 92% of Yellow typically adds to the brightness and warmth, and the 9% of Black determines the depth and overall darkness of the shade. The resulting color can range from bright and vivid to deep and muted, depending on these CMYK values. The CMYK color model is crucial in color printing and graphic design, offering a practical way to mix these four ink colors to create a vast spectrum of hues.
